MSM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

415 of the 6,924 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in MSC Industrial Direct (MSM)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$3.45B — down 19% from $4.29B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 96 funds closed out of MSM and 52 opened new positions — a net loss of 44 holders — while 160 trimmed existing stakes and 144 added.

The largest buyer was American Century Companies, adding an estimated $112M. The largest seller was Capital Research Global Investors, exiting entirely with an estimated $75.2M sold.
